cha

chatgpt开发了多久(chatbot 开源)

ChatGPT开发背景

ChatGPT是一个基于深度学习的聊天机器人开源项目,它的开发旨在为用户提供自然语言处理的解决方案。该项目由一群研究人员和工程师共同合作开发,经过多年的努力和改进,已经取得了令人瞩目的成果。本文将从多个方面详细介绍ChatGPT的开发历程。

数据收集和预处理

在ChatGPT的开发过程中,数据收集和预处理是一个非常重要的步骤。为了构建一个强大的聊天机器人,开发团队需要收集大量的对话数据。他们从各种渠道获取了丰富的对话数据,包括社交媒体、论坛、新闻文章等。然后,他们对这些数据进行了预处理,包括去除噪声、标记对话结构等,以便更好地训练模型。

模型架构和训练

ChatGPT采用了一种基于Transformer的深度学习模型架构。这种架构在自然语言处理领域取得了巨大的成功,能够处理长文本序列并捕捉上下文信息。为了训练ChatGPT模型,开发团队使用了大规模的对话数据集,并采用了强化学习的方法进行训练。他们使用了一种称为自我对抗训练(self-play)的技术,通过模型自身进行对话来提高性能。

迭代改进和反馈循环

ChatGPT的开发是一个不断迭代改进的过程。在模型训练完成后,开发团队进行了大量的测试和评估,以评估其性能和准确性。然后,他们根据用户的反馈和评估结果对模型进行了调整和改进。这个反馈循环的过程反复进行,直到达到了开发团队设定的目标。

开源和社区贡献

ChatGPT是一个开源项目,这意味着任何人都可以访问和使用它的源代码。这为开发者提供了一个良好的平台,可以自由地修改和改进ChatGPT的功能。开发团队还鼓励用户向项目贡献代码和提供反馈,以帮助改进ChatGPT的性能和功能。

应用领域和未来展望

ChatGPT的应用领域非常广泛。它可以用于智能客服、虚拟助手、社交媒体分析等多个领域。随着技术的不断进步,ChatGPT的性能和功能将不断提高,可以更好地满足用户的需求。未来,开发团队还计划进一步改进ChatGPT的多语言处理能力,以及加强其对特定领域的理解和应用。

隐私和安全考虑

在开发ChatGPT的过程中,隐私和安全是开发团队非常重视的问题。他们采取了多种措施来保护用户的隐私和数据安全。例如,他们对训练数据进行了匿名化处理,以防止用户信息的泄露。他们还加强了对用户输入的过滤和检查,以确保不会出现不当或有害的内容。

挑战和解决方案

在ChatGPT的开发过程中,开发团队面临了许多挑战。其中之一是处理用户输入的多样性和复杂性。为了解决这个问题,他们采用了一种多模型融合的方法,将多个模型的输出进行组合,从而提高了ChatGPT的表现。他们还对模型进行了优化,以提高其性能和效率。

ChatGPT作为一个开源的聊天机器人项目,为用户提供了一个强大的自然语言处理解决方案。通过不断的迭代改进和用户反馈,ChatGPT的性能和功能将不断提高。未来,我们可以期待ChatGPT在更多领域的应用,并为用户带来更好的体验。我们也需要关注隐私和安全问题,确保用户的数据和信息得到充分的保护。


您可能还会对下面的文章感兴趣:

登录 注册 退出